Amman Ahliyya University signed a memorandum of cooperation with the First Company for Paper and Cardboard Recycling to introduce new concepts and initiatives in waste management from the source, aiming to reduce solid waste generated by community activities and promote environmental sustainability practices on campus.
The memorandum was signed by University President Prof. Sari Hamdan and the company’s Vice Chairman Murad Waleed Nasr, in the presence of Planning and Development Director Muqdam Arabiat.
Prof. Hamdan said the agreement aligns with the university’s vision to strengthen environmental sustainability and social responsibility, highlighting its ongoing efforts to an eco-friendly campus through sustainable practices in waste reduction and recycling.
Nasr expressed pride in the partnership, noting that the initiative marks a key step toward promoting recycling and sustainable waste management in educational institutions, raising environmental awareness, and supporting sustainable development efforts in Jordan.
